WebIt means having multiple or many copies of something or some group of things. For example, you might have a group of five apples and want to know how many apples you have if you had another group of five apples. This would be 5 multiplied by 2. Web29 Oct 2024 · Teaching the Doubling Strategy for Multiplication Watch on Halving is the opposite to doubling. And halving is a very effective thinking strategy to use for the multiplication facts of 5; if asked to multiply a number by 5, one could think of 10 times the number and then halve that amount (see below). WebTeaching Multiplication Facts to students who should have learned them earlier •Students who have not learned the facts often see the job as “too big.” “There are, gulp, 100 facts! I can’t memorize 100 facts!” •Demonstrate what they doknow and then focus on a small part of the remaining facts. •Do a few each week…
